EURASIA TUNNEL
The subsea highway link between Europe and Asia
The Eurasia Tunnel crosses the Bosphorus Strait parallel to the Marmaray railway tunnel, providing a direct, high-capacity link between the Asian and European sides of Istanbul.FS Engineering, operating in a joint venture with Altinok Consulting Engineering, was awarded the contract for construction supervision and independent design review for the Eurasia Tunnel project. The infrastructure asset extends for a total route length of 14.6 km, connecting the Asian district of Göztepe with the European district of Kazlıçeşme. The alignment runs subsea beneath the Bosphorus for approximately 5 km, of which 3.4 km comprises a bored tunnel reaching a maximum depth of circa 106 m below sea level.
The tunnel structure is configured across two decks providing two running lanes in each direction. It has been designed to accommodate a dft (design flow traffic) of up to 100,000 vehicles per day, successfully reducing cross-strait transit times from 1 hour 40 minutes to just 15 minutes.
| THE PROJECT IS DIVIDED INTO 3 MAIN SCOPES OF WORK |
PART 1 – EUROPEAN HISTORIC QUARTER SECTION (5.4 km alignment): This scope comprises carriageway widening and asset renewals across the existing primary and secondary highway networks. Deliverables include the construction of grade-separated junctions, flyovers, and dedicated highway and pedestrian underpasses. PART 2 – BOSPHORUS STRAIT SUBSEA CROSSING (c. 3,340 m tunnel): This section comprises a bored tunnel passing beneath the Bosphorus, excavated utilizing a 13.71 m large-diameter Earth Pressure Balance / Slurry TBM. The alignment reaches a maximum depth of 106 m below Ordnance Datum (sea level). Due to extreme hydrostatic pressures at the tunnel face (11 bar), highly heterogeneous ground conditions, and zones of high permeability, the project represents an unprecedented and highly complex engineering feat. The scope also features the Concessionaire’s Operations and Control Centre (OCC). This facility houses a 24/7 control room, utilizing an integrated SCADA (Supervisory Control and Data Acquisition) system to capture real-time telemetry for comprehensive traffic management, asset monitoring, and incident response across the network. PART 3 – ASIAN SECTION (3.8 km alignment): This scope covers the tie-in of the new highway alignment with the existing D100 corridor, establishing a direct link between the Göztepe district and the Istanbul–Ankara motorway. |
During the contract period, the FS Engineering–Altınok Joint Venture carried out project management, independent design verification of the detailed design, project planning and controls, contract administration and reporting, construction supervision, as well as the supervision of geotechnical and E&M (electrical and mechanical) activities. The mandate also included the supervision of the tunnel’s operation and maintenance.
